The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Thomas Blake, born in 1846 in Middlesex, consisted of 8 members. Thomas was the head of the household, married to Clara Blake, born in 1847 in Middlesex, England. They had 5 children; Edward (born 1869 in Middlesex, England), Alfred (born 1872 in Middlesex, England), Arthur (born 1875 in Middlesex, England), Henry (born 1878 in Middlesex, England) and Louis (born 1880 in Middlesex, England).
During the period, also present in the household was Thomas's Mother In Law, Frances Oliver, born in 1812 in Middlesex, England.
